Finally. The age-old argument about whether wine or beer goes best with Christmas dinner can be banished. The answer is both!
Our latest Vines & Bines collaboration with our neighbours and Alberta's first urban winery - City & Country Winery and Tasting Bar – is a rich and sumptuous Pinot Noir stout.
From the vines come the grapes, from the bines the hops. We started with a decadent stout displaying dark chocolate and roasted notes and blended in Pinot Noir grape juice from a charming family estate winery in the Niagara-on-the-Lake wine region in Ontario. It pours a thick black and instantly smells like berry chocolate and lightly roasted coffee beans.
It comes in a can, but you may want to pour this into a big old Burgundy glass and admire the changing aromas as it slowly warms. Santé!
